Trained by Greg Eurell at Cranbourne, Chipping Campden is a 5 year old mare by the sire Pins, out of the dam Miss Jaydeejay.

Chipping Campden is still a maiden as she is yet to win a race from 6 starts. Her career earnings are $14k, with the biggest win of her career coming at Yarra Glen on March 19th in 2023 when she won $6,750 in the De Bortoli Maiden Plate (a set weight race over 1,950 metres).

The mare tends to run better on good ground, with an average prize money per start of $3k in those conditions.
